Here’s how to handle dietary accommodations with confidence.\\n\\n### Ask Your Team About Dietary Restrictions\\n\\nThe first step is the most important: ask your team what they need. You can’t accommodate restrictions you don’t know about. Creating an atmosphere where employees feel comfortable sharing their needs is essential for a successful meal program. You can gather this information through a simple, confidential survey or a dedicated field in your event RSVP. Make it a standard part of your process so it becomes routine. Remember to ask about both allergies, which can be serious, and preferences or intolerances. Working with our Portland [restaurant partners](https://sporkbytes.com/the-restaurants/), we can help you select menus that cater to common needs like gluten-free, dairy-free, vegetarian, and vegan diets without sacrificing flavor.\\n\\n### Ensure Clear Labeling with Your Caterer\\n\\nClear communication is critical, especially when it comes to food allergies. Vague labels can cause confusion and anxiety for your team members. Work with a catering partner who understands the importance of precise labeling. Every dish should be clearly marked with its ingredients and any potential allergens. Request that your caterer uses specific labels like \\\"Vegan,\\\" \\\"Contains Nuts,\\\" or \\\"Gluten-Free\\\" for each item on the buffet line or on individual boxes. This simple step gives your employees confidence in their food choices and prevents logistical headaches for you. It’s a non-negotiable detail for a safe and enjoyable meal.\\n\\n### Boxed Meals vs. Family-Style: What's Best for Dietary Needs?\\n\\nThe format of your meal can make a big difference in managing dietary needs. For teams with multiple or severe allergies, [individual boxed lunches](https://www.sporkbytes.com/order-lunch-large-group/) are often the safest and most efficient choice. Each meal is prepared and packaged separately, which greatly reduces the risk of cross-contamination. On the other hand, a family-style or buffet meal can encourage more interaction and conversation. This format can still work well with careful planning and clear labeling, allowing people to build their own plates. Consider the specific needs of your team and the goals of your event to decide which style is the best fit.\\n\\n## How to Understand Catering Prices and Minimums\\n\\nDecoding a catering proposal can feel like reading a different language. Let’s break down the common pricing structures and fees so you can confidently plan your next team lunch or event.\\n\\n### Per-Person vs. Package Pricing\\n\\nMost corporate catering is priced on a per-person basis. You choose your menu items, provide a headcount, and the cost is calculated for each individual. This model is flexible and works well for most office lunches and meetings. Alternatively, some caterers offer package pricing, which is a flat rate for a preset menu designed for a specific number of guests. While packages can be simple, they often offer less room for customization. Keep in mind that your final [corporate event catering cost](https://www.sporkbytes.com/corporate-event-catering-cost) will always depend on your menu choices and service style. A buffet with several entrees will naturally cost more per person than simple boxed lunches.\\n\\n### Plan for Minimums and Service Fees\\n\\nNearly all restaurants have a minimum order size, which is the smallest order they can accept to make the prep work and cooking time worthwhile. These minimums vary by restaurant. You’ll also see a service fee on your invoice, which covers the logistical work of getting the food to your office. This fee includes coordinating with the restaurant, scheduling delivery, and providing customer support. The best way to work with these costs is to be direct about your budget. Sharing your spending limit upfront helps your catering partner suggest menus and restaurants that fit your needs, saving everyone time and effort.\\n\\n### How to Budget for Team Meals\\n\\nA few smart choices can help you manage your catering budget without sacrificing quality or variety. First, confirm your final headcount a few days before your event to avoid paying for no-shows and reduce food waste. Second, consider the service style. Individually packaged boxed lunches are often more budget-friendly than a full-service buffet because they control portion sizes and require less setup. Finally, talk to your caterer about menu options. Choosing dishes with seasonal ingredients can sometimes lower costs, and a good partner can recommend delicious, cost-effective alternatives that your team will love.\\n\\n### What Affects Minimum Orders?\\n\\nA restaurant’s minimum order is based on the cost of ingredients, labor, and kitchen operations. Your group size is the biggest factor influencing whether you meet it. Attendee numbers affect catering prices, with smaller groups often paying more per person and larger events costing less per person. This is because a restaurant’s core costs don’t change much whether they’re cooking for 15 or 50 people. A catering partner can help you work with these requirements.
